The Uzbekistan RFID Blood Monitoring Systems market is experiencing growth due to the increasing focus on healthcare digitization and patient safety. Key trends include the adoption of RFID technology to track blood bags throughout the supply chain, ensuring proper storage and transportation conditions. This technology enables real-time monitoring of blood inventory levels, expiration dates, and temperature, improving overall efficiency and reducing the risk of errors. Opportunities lie in the integration of RFID blood monitoring systems with hospital information systems to streamline processes and enhance patient care.
